Rarely-seen images capture life at Port of London from the 20th century

[custom_adv]


The famous image, taken by John Topham in Limehouse in 1927, shows the then well-known Mrs Mary Smith carrying out her work as a ‘knocker upper’: someone who earned money waking up industrial workers so they got to their shifts on time.
